    So I decided that I love these little cars about a week ago... bought one for 1000 bucks and here I am. I have already started the restoring process and let me tell you its been a blast! Im sticking with the m20, I was planning on going m30 but Im taking a liking to the m20 and after seeing the power potential of the motor.. it will do just fine.

    Im going to be doing the front and back plastic bumper conversions, suspension setup with Bilstein shocks and H@R springs, and turboing the m20 with future plans of building an m20 for boost. I am very excited about this car! Lets hope the girlfriend doesnt get too pissed off!

    The Beginning : 1987 325is

                Nice! Im glad I picked a good car then.

                I dont know if the Diff is in good shape? Its not making any whining noises.

                The motor was having an idling issue where it was idling at 1100-1200 RPM , and had really poor throttle response. I took the intake system completely apart and removed the throttle body to find that the throttle body had no gasket and looked like it was sealed with common household clear silicon!! So I have a new TB gasket on it way. I cleaned the ICV out pretty good and got a nice shot of carb cleaner to the eye. So Im hoping after replacing the TB gasket and cleaning everything I will have a smooth idle. Next will be the 02 sensor.

                No records. Except for the clean title that I hold.
